site stats

Space complexity of priority queue

Web24. mar 2024 · Since all elements need to be stored, the worst-case space complexity for a queue is O (n). Enqueuing has O (1) average time complexity since only an element is … Web17. dec 2024 · The queue.PriorityQueue class is implemented as a heap data structure: With a priority queue, the entries are kept sorted (using the heapq module) and the lowest …

Queue (Data Structure) - Devopedia

Web13. apr 2024 · Space Complexity: The space complexity of the priority queue in C++ is O (n), where n is the number of elements stored in the priority queue. This is because the binary heap used to implement the priority queue requires an array of size n to store the elements. WebThe crucial fact (that really should be emphasized here I think) is that the priority-queue here is for exactly integers in a specific range. Likewise consider perhaps a more familiar case … skilled nursing facilities patient focus https://tuttlefilms.com

Time and Space Complexity Analysis of Queue operations

Web3. okt 2024 · A Priority Queue is implemented using one of the 4 Data Structures: 1. Linked List In the linked list, the element having higher priority will be present at the head of the … WebIn this article, we have explored the Time & Space Complexity of Dijkstra's Algorithm including 3 different variants like naive implementation, Binary Heap + Priority Queue and … Web22. feb 2024 · Space Complexity = O (1) Conclusion In this tutorial, we analyze the time and space complexities of array queues for enQueue (), dequeue (), peek (), and isempty () operations. We find that they all have the same time complexity of O (1) as they are using only one operation to execute the methods. swale formulary vitamin d

Time and Space Complexity of Kruskal’s algorithm for MST

Category:task-queue - npm Package Health Analysis Snyk

Tags:Space complexity of priority queue

Space complexity of priority queue

What is Priority Queue in C++? Explained in Depth DataTrained

WebFor 4,we are maintaining a priority queue such that the top of queue contain the heighest building. ... For space complexity we are first declaring a new ArrayList to store our result which will take a space of O(n).We are also defining an extra priority queue ,so the time complexity here is O(n).Therefore the overall time complexity is O(n). ... Web11. jan 2024 · So, a priority Queue is an extension of the queue with the following properties. Every item has a priority associated with it. An element with high priority is dequeued …

Space complexity of priority queue

Did you know?

WebThe space complexity of an algorithm or a computer program is the amount of memory space required to solve an instance of the computational problem as a function of … Web#include int getKthLargest(vector &arr, int k) {priority_queue,greater>mini; int n=arr.size(); for(int i=0;i

Web13. dec 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Web28. apr 2024 · Modified 1 year, 11 months ago. Viewed 634 times. 1. I have been trying to figure out the time complexity of a priority_queue . This post here states that the …

Web12. júl 2024 · queue priority_queue Now, lets look for the time complexities of containers 1. Priority Queue 2. Map : Time Complexities mentioned below are for Ordered Map. 3. Set : Time Complexities mentioned below are for Ordered Set. 4. Stack 5. Queue 6. Vector 7. List Comments: 3 BestMost VotesNewest to OldestOldest to Newest Login to Comment tahir_ 0 There are a variety of simple, usually inefficient, ways to implement a priority queue. They provide an analogy to help one understand what a priority queue is. For instance, one can keep all the elements in an unsorted list (O(1) insertion time). Whenever the highest-priority element is requested, search through all elements for the one with the highest priority. (O(n) pull time),

Web12. jún 2024 · Priority Queue is a standard template library (STL) container in C++, in which the top element is either the largest or the smallest of all the elements (depending on the type of the priority queue). However, the highest element is …

WebC++ code for Dijkstra's algorithm using priority queue: Time complexity O(E+V log V): ... Space complexity: Θ(V) Time complexity is Θ(E+V^2) if priority queue is not used. Implementations. Implementation of Dijkstra's algorithm in 4 languages that includes C, C++, Java and Python. C; C++; swale gas boiler serviceWebThe time complexity of the priority queue, when implemented by using the above manner of using heap tree that is max-heap and the arrays, turns out to be O (n) where n is the number of elements. In the above example, the value of n is 5, hence, the complexity of time is O (5). The auxiliary space that is required is O (1). Conclusion swaleha creamWeb2 Answers. Dijkstra's algorithm visits every node once ( = O ( V) ), and tries to relax all adjecent nodes via the edges. Therefore it iterates over each edge exactly twice ( = O ( E) … swale hair spaWebSpace Complexity of Kruskal's Algorithm Conclusion Prerequisite: Kruskal’s algorithm, Union Find, Minimum Spanning Tree Overview of Kruskal's algorithm Kruskal's algorithm is mainly used for finding a minimum spanning tree from a given graph. The given graph for finding MST is assumed to be connected and undirected. swale gloves boxingWeb22. nov 2024 · As they state in the Doc as well, the PriorityQueue is based on an array with a specific initial capacity. I would assume that the growth will cost O (n) time, which then … swale gov council taxWeb17. nov 2024 · Queue. Priority Deque. time. Java Priority Queue is implemented using Heap Data Structures and Heap has O(log(n)) time complexity to insert and delete element. Offer() and add() methods are used to insert the element in the in the priority queue java program. Poll() and remove() is used to delete the element from the queue. swaleh and company advocatesWebPočet riadkov: 5 · 13. dec 2024 · The complexity becomes Theta (1) and O (n) when using unordered the ease of access becomes ... skilled nursing facilities ppdm